07:23 AM EDT, 03/20/2025 (MT Newswires) -- Canada will release retail sales for January on Friday, at 8:30 a.m. ET, noted RBC.
Canadian retail sales are expected to contract by 0.4% month over month in January, following robust growth in the previous month, said the bank. This decline is primarily attributed to a "significant" 9% reduction in unit auto sales, partially offset by higher sales at gasoline stations due to price increases.
